SENDCO Assistant job summary
Contract Type: Permanent
Hours: 32.5 hours per week / 39 weeks per year (Term time only)
Salary scale: NJC 7 - 11
Actual Salary: £18,354 - £19,627 / FTE Salary: £24,294 - £25,979
Expires: Friday 12th July 2024 at 9am or sooner should receive sufficient applications.
Start Date: September 2024
Interviews: To be confirmed
Great Heath Primary Academy are seeking a friendly and enthusiastic SENDCO Assistant, that will lead by example and support the SENDCO on all aspects of special educational needs provision in the academy.
The successful candidate will have experience of working with children with SEND to support their learning and be able provide clear evidence of raising pupil achievement and tracking progress.
It is essential that you:
- Educated to Level 2 in English and Maths (e.g. GCSE grade C/4 or above)
- Have strong literacy and numeracy skills,
- Have either a Teaching Assistant qualification Level 2 or unqualified teacher experience
- Have a Nurture qualification or willingness to undertake this.
